Will my insurance rate go up if I submit a glass claim?

This is probably one of the single most frequently asked questions we get asked from customers at Royal, “Will my insurance rate go up?”, and we’re always happy to let them know the answer.  No,  your insurance rates will not go up because of submitting a glass claim.  If you have comprehensive auto insurance,  your rate can not go up as a result of you submitting a no-fault claim.  Arizona Revised Statue 20-263 (ARS 20-263) states that your insurance premium cannot be increased as the result of an accident that wasn’t your fault which includes no-fault glass damage such as gravel hitting your car, vandalism, or even unknown acts of nature (monsoon season in Arizona always seems to whip up some surprises).

Does my windshield need to be replaced or can it be repaired?

The answer to this varies on a case by case basis,  we would need to see  your vehicle and evaluate the damage to be able to give you a concrete answer.  However we always strive to repair a windshield when possible, and only replace when necessary.  If the damage to your shield is minimal we can often repair the issue with our special clear polymer which fills in the troubled spot and stops further spidering or cracking. (Hint!  Call us sooner rather than later, a repairable shield can quickly become irreparable if the damage spreads).

Does my insurance cover glass claims?

If you have comprehensive insurance on your vehicle, which is often a requirement if you are leasing or have a loan on the car, than your coverage should cover glass.  In Arizona, insurance providers are required to offer an additional no-deductible safety equipment (such as glass) endorsement when you have a comprehensive policy.  A no deductible safety equipment endorsement means that your don’t have to pay your normal deductible for glass repairs or replacements.  If you aren’t sure about your insurance and/or endorsements,  give us a call at 520-777-1163 and one of our professionals can help.

I don’t have a glass endorsement.  Can I add the endorsement and wait for it to take effect before submitting my claim?

Unfortunately no,  not only would this be unethical  but it is also illegal!  Insurance companies may ask you to present proof that your car’s glass is not damaged when adding glass coverage to your policy.  And if they know your windshield is damaged they may also ask you to submit proof of repair prior to extending new glass coverage. If you’re just reading this for fun and don’t currently have a glass endorsement on your comprehensive policy,  we would strongly suggest talking to your insurance agent and adding the endorsement.

Can I choose the company to replace my glass or is that handled by my insurance?

Absolutely, you’re the consumer and the choice is yours!  This is simply another matter of state law.  Arizona Revised Statute 20-469  (ARS 20-469) guarantees your right to choose any glass repair facility you want to repair or replace your vehicle’s glass.  We work with all insurance providers to give you the best experience possible and as an Arizona consumer you have the right to choose.

Three Reasons to Tint Your Car Windows

admin : September 28, 2011 1:23 am : The Royal Auto Blog

While most people tint their vehicles strictly for the looks, there are other reasons, many of which are beneficial to your overall safety. Favorable uses of car tint include: Glare Reduction, Temperature Reduction, and Enhanced Privacy.

Glare Reduction: Though the sun is essential to our well being, there are times when it must be avoided; especially when driving. Most car films were manufactured to help reduce glare, and consequently protect you against unnecessary road accidents (films also reduce headlight glare from other vehicles).
